Capelin

(Mallotus villosus)

Information and catching area

Capelin is a typical pelagic schooling specie living of plancton. Capelin is a fast growing and reach a size of 14-18 cm in 3-4 years. The main catching area is in the Barents sea but during February/March it reaches the coast of the northern part of Norway where the main catching takes place. Production information

Catching method: Purse seine
Grading: pcs/kg 25-35 / 35-45 /45-55 /
60-65 / 70-75
Packaging: 20 kg carton

Nutrition information

High in vitamins D and B12. Also a good source of healthy protein and selenium.

Fat content
February 10-15%, March 6-10%
